Chipotle Is Testing Quinoa As New Menu Addition

According to Chipotle Spokesperson Chris Arnold, the Chipotle test kitchen in New York City is working on a new menu item, quinoa “red and gold quinoa tossed with a little citrus juice, cumin, and freshly chopped cilantro,” which they plan to recommend as a substitute for rice, and as an add-on for salads. “This may be the first big change to Chipotle’s menu under the direction of new chief executive officer Brian Niccol.” –Eater.com.

The possible addition of quinoa must be because of the popularity of the vegan sofritas that have been on the menu for a few years now. If you haven’t tried sofritas yet, it is made from shredded organic tofu that’s been braised with chipotle peppers, roasted poblanos, and spices.

Now you may be asking yourself, why should vegans care about this possible new menu item? Well, the thing is that not all restaurants that provide quinoa on the menu, make said quinoa vegan. For example, the quinoa on the vegan-friendly restaurant Pei Wei isn’t vegan (it contains milk and shellfish) and most people think it is. This is why you should always check all the ingredients when eating out.

 

Chipotle makes it very easy to know what you can and cannot order to make sure that your meal is completely vegan. You go to their site and click on the NUTRITION tab, then choose the DIETARY OPTIONS tab, then choose VEGAN from the list of dietary options. In the meantime you do that, here’s a list of all the vegan items offered on their menu:

  1. Flour Tortillas
  2. Crispy Corn Tortillas
  3. Soft Corn Tortillas
  4. Sofrita
  5. White Rice
  6. Brown Rice
  7. Black Beans
  8. Pinto Beans
  9. Fajita Vegetables
  10. Fresh Tomato Salsa
  11. Roasted Chili-Corn Salsa
  12. Tomatillo Green-Chili Salsa
  13. Tomatillo Red-Chili Salsa
  14. Guacamole
  15. Romaine Lettuce
  16. Tortilla Chips
